[QUOTE="Richie_Gecko, post: 245345, member: 12982"] Yes, I do. My reasoning being that you, and Apple for that matter, have absolutely no idea how the previous owner treated the laptop. Apple will replace and/or fix anything they find wrong with the laptop, but the key word is "find". It is possible that the previous owner caused damage that will not present itself until later in the computer's life, which is exactly why I would rather spend the extra $100 to buy it new.
